US SEC may rebuke Lehman rather than sue

NEW YORK : The US Securities and Exchange Commission may issue a public rebuke of Lehman Brothers Holdings Inc and forme

The SEC's enforcement lawyers are worried that a legal attack on Lehman's accounting practices would fail, the people cited by Bloomberg said.

Instead, the enforcement staff may recommend that the agency publish a so-called report of investigation, also known as a 21(a) report. outlining allegations of misconduct without imposing penalties, Bloomberg said.

Lehman filed the biggest bankruptcy in US history in September 2008.
